Your Mission in Action
The Compliance/File Clerk is responsible for filing and auditing unaccompanied children case files, entering and maintaining information and data into the information systems, maintaining well organized files in accordance with program filing and record-keeping standards in accordance with the Office of Refugee and Resettlement (ORR) standards, agency, and licensing standards, and other federal, state, CARF and local regulatory requirements.

Qualifications
Minimum Qualifications
- High School diploma, GED or equivalent
- Must be 21 years of age or older per licensing requirements
- One (1) year clerical or administrative experience
- Ability to work in a fast-paced environment and maintain professionalism
- Self-starter with the ability to take initiative and work with limited supervision as well as in a team environment
- Strong organizational and time management skills
- Proficient use of Microsoft Word, Excel, and Outlook
- Bilingual in English and Spanish (based on service population and service area)
Preferred Qualifications
- Two (2) years of previous clerical or administrative experience
- Prior compliance and/or internal company audit experience in a role such as quality assurance
